As luck would have it, this morning, the US Department of Labor released an interactive, online "Disability Nondiscrimination Law Advisor," designed to help employers quickly determine which federal disability nondiscrimination laws apply to their business or organization and their responsibilities under them.
The DOL website can be accessed here. To be fair, it is not really intended to provide too detailed advice to employers so the links provided to other resources and advisory materials are pretty generally written. But it is a nifty starting point for employers interested in researching the various disability laws that apply to employers and what considerations may have to be given when instituting a wellness program.
